Why study at the Škoda Auto University

    There are many reasons why it pays off to study at Škoda Auto University. One of the most forceful arguments is the fact that graduates have a unique opportunity to work in the most successful  company in the Czech Republic, or in one of the other brands of the VW concern.
    Even though the fees at the Škoda Auto University represent for several young people a significant part of their personal budgets, interest in being accepted is rising year by year.
    Amongst other things this is because, as well as sophisticated modern study programmes, the university also offers students:
    • a top quality teaching staff;
    • the direct participation of specialists from Škoda Auto in the educational process;
    • top quality teaching of foreign languages (including the possibility of acquiring internationally recognised certificates);
    • short-term attachments within Škoda Auto and the VW concern;
    • cooperation with other renowned technical universities;
    • foreign language and study trips;
    • the possibility of being involved in interesting research projects;
    • an individual approach to students;
    • a high chance of graduates finding work at Škoda Auto or its suppliers;
    • an outstanding ratio between the fees, quality and extent of the tuition provided.

    IES Certificates – an advantage on the job market

    The school is an accredited educational establishment with the International Education Society (EIS), based in London. Accreditation allows graduates to acquire the IES international certificate, which is recognised in the CR and abroad.

    An IES certificate holder will stand a better chance on the international job market and the certificate also makes orientation easier for employers. In the 2005/2006 school year 115 school graduates were awarded the IES certificate.
